Stephanie McMahon lugged her suitcase out of her trunk and headed inside the bus depot. She didn't know what she was doing her or why. All she knew was a week before she had received a letter in the mail stating that she had to be at the Hartley Manor this weekend. Why, she didn't know. She had managed to find out that the manor was nestled in the mountains just north of the tiny town of Aspers, Colorado. Why are you doing this, Steph, she asked herself. The letter said she was to meet the other guests at the bus depot in Denver and it would take them to Aspers. Stephanie wheeled her suitcase into the depot and stopped dead in her tracks. "What are you doing here!"
Hunter Hearst Helmsley smiled at his ex-wife. "Why hello there, Stephie. Is there a lying bitch convention in town?"
"Funny, Hunter, real funny. Are you in here to finally get that enormous nose of yours reduced?"
Hunter just smirked. "For your information, I'm leaving town."
"Really. Going to drug someone else into marrying you?"
"That was a big mistake. And no, I'm going to some big house in the mountains. Some town called Aspers."
Stephanie's heart sank. "You're going to Aspers, too?"
"You mean to tell me I'm going to be stuck in Aspers with you two assclowns!" Stephanie's spirits began to lift as she recognized the voice to be that of Chris Jericho.
"Hello, Jericho," Stephanie said trying not to tell her excitement shine through. It was quickly dampened when she saw Jericho wasn't alone. He was being followed in by Trish, Christian and Lita, all of them either pulling or carrying luggage.
"Did you all get letters, too?" Lita asked pulling hers out.
"I did," Steph said sighing. Great. Not only did she have Hunter's crap to put up with she had to watch Trish Stratus hang all over Chris all weekend.
"What are you all doing here?" Dawn Marie said approaching the crowd. Stephanie immediately noticed she was carrying a suitcase.
"Let me guess. You're heading to Apsers."
"How did you know?" Dawn asked looking confused.
"That's where we all are heading," Christian said. His expression changed and he nudged Lita. Coming through the depot doors was none other than Matt Hardy, version 1.0.
"Well, well, well. If it isn't Lita. Trying to get back with me this weekend?"
"In your dreams," Christian shot.
"I wasn't talking to you."
"Hey what is this, a party!" Stephanie groaned. She recognized that voice. Could this get any worst? Test was strolling up the terminal with Stacy in tow carrying all the luggage. All of a sudden, out of nowhere Kurt Angle appeared and helped Stacy with her bags. Stephanie watched as the tall blonde smiled in appreciation.
"Okay, let me get this straight. It's me, Hunter, Jericho, Trish, Lita, Christian, Dawn Marie, Matt, Stacy, Test, and Kurt."
"Don't forget me."
The group turned to see Sable standing seductively next to a pole. Stephanie groaned. What have I gotten myself into?
